This Statutory Rule is made in consequence of a defect in S.R. 2003 No. 349 and is being issued free of charge to all known recipients of that Statutory Rule.

Statutory Rules of Northern Ireland

2003 No. 389

SOCIAL SECURITY

The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ment (Amendment No. 2)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2003

Made

28th August 2003

Coming into operation

3rd September 2003

The Department for Social Development, in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 134(2) and 171(1), (3) and (4) of the Social Security Contributions and Benefits (Northern Ireland) Act 1992(1), and now vested in it(2), and of all other powers enabling it in that behalf, hereby makes the following Regulations:

Citation, commencement and interpretation

1.—(1) These Regulations may be cited as the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ment (Amendment No. 2)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2003 and shall come into operation on 3rd September 2003.

(2) The Interpretation Act (Northern Ireland) 1954(3) shall apply to these Regulations as it applies to an Act of the Assembly.

Amendment of regulation 2 of the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ment Regulations

2.  For paragraph (2)(b) of the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2000(4) (social fund winter fuel payments) there shall be substituted the following paragraph –

(b)in paragraph (1)(ii), for £100 there shall be substituted £200, except that –

(i)where he is in that week living with a person to whom a payment under these Regulations has been, or falls to be, made in respect of the winter following that week who has also attained the age of 80 in or before that week, or

(ii)where he is in residential care,

there shall be substituted £150..

Explanatory Note

(This note is not part of the Regulations.)

These Regulations amend the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2000 so as to provide for the payment of an additional £50 by way of winter fuel payment for a person who is in residential care who is not in receipt of income support or an income-based jobseeker’s allowance and who has attained the age of 80 by the end of the qualifying week.

As these Regulations correct an error in the Social Fund Winter Fuel Payment (Amendment)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2003 they are being issued free of charge.

These Regulations make in relation to Northern Ireland only provision corresponding to provision contained in Regulations made by the Secretary of State for Work and Pensions in relation to Great Britain and accordingly, by virtue of section 149(3) of, and paragraph 10 of Schedule 5 to, the Social Security Administration (Northern Ireland) Act 1992 (c. 8), are not subject to the requirement of section 149(2) of that Act for prior reference to the Social Security Advisory Committee.

These Regulations do not impose a charge on business.
